• According to the Commission on Accreditation of Allied Health Education Programs (CAAHEP), all accredited Medical Assisting program related courses must be taught by approved faculty and meet the requirements according to CAAHEP standards and guidelines. Medical Assisting adjunct faculty and/or instructional staff must be effective in teaching and knowledgeable in the MAERB (Medical Assisting Education Review Board) Core Curriculum content included in their assigned teaching as documented by education or experience in the designated content area and have documented education in instructional methodology. Medical Assisting faculty includes individuals who teach courses specifically designed and unique to the medical assisting program. Instructional methodology education may be demonstrated by documentation of completed workshops, in-service sessions, seminars or completed college courses, on topics including, but not limited to, learning theory, curriculum design, test construction, teaching methodology, or assessment techniques.
• Be credentialed in good standing in medical assisting, by an organization whose credentialing exam is accredited by the National Commission for Certifying Agencies (NCCA), American National Standards Institute (ANSI) or under International Organization for Standardization (ISO);
• Have a medical or allied health education or training;
• Have experience related to the profession of medical assisting; and
• Have documented education in instructional methodology
